Her first novel was inspired by her early childhood. 3. : to cause someone to have (a feeling or emotion) The news inspired hope that … how to renew my ptin onlineWebOct 13, 2024 · inspirational (adj.) "tending to inspire," 1878; see inspiration + -al (1). Also "influenced by inspiration" (1839); "pertaining to inspiration" (1888). The adjective was used earlier in spiritualism.
